La Drova

La Drova must rank as one of the most beautiful, secluded and convenient urbanisations in Spain. La Drova rests within a lush valley bounded by mountains on two sides. Monduber, the highest mountain at 847m (2,500+), dominates the area with its sharp summit clearly visible from all directions. These peaks give the area spring water you can drink and verdant countryside that is the foreground for the spectacular mountain views that form a beautiful backdrop everywhere you look.
La Drova ("The Drive") gets its name from being the lowest point that sheep or cattle could be driven through the area. La Drova has existed since medieval times and was given to the monks of Santa Maria de la Valldigna in 1300 as a place for invalids to recover in the clean, cool mountain air. It is a tranquil and beautiful valley, surrounded by mountains, and is popular with summer visitors from Gandia and Barcelona as well as various European people who have moved here permanently and the many old Valencian families from Gandia and Barx who live here.

La Drova is located fifteen minutes drive to 7 kilometres of award winning Blue Flag beaches of Gandia. We believe it to be one of the best beaches on the Mediterranean, which is mainly frequented by Spanish nationals. The international airports of Alicante (1 1/4 hrs) and Valencia (50 minutes) are close by and easily accessible via the excellent arterial A7 motorway. Madrid is four hours drive.

Buses depart from Gandia Train Station to La Drova regularly at 915, 1415 and 1930
Buses depart from La Drova to Gandia at 930, 1430 and 1945
